#640668 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#640668 is composed of 39.2% red, 2.4%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 3.8% cyan, 94.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 59.2% black. It has a hue angle of 297.6 degrees, a saturation of 89.1% and a lightness of 21.6%. #640668 color hex could be obtained by blending #c80cd0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660066.

Shades and Tints of #640668
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b010b is the darkest color, while #fef8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#640668
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#393539 is the less saturated color, while #68026c is the most saturated one.
